Cheesy Chicken and Vegetable Quesadillas

Ingredients
  

2 cups cooked chicken breast, shredded

1 cup bell peppers, diced (mix colors for a vibrant presentation)

1 cup zucchini, diced

1 cup corn kernels (fresh, frozen, or canned)

1 cup black beans, drained and rinsed

2 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ese

1 cup shredded cheddar cheese

1 tablespoon olive oil

1 teaspoon ground cumin

1 teaspoon smoked paprika

Salt and pepper to taste

4 large flour tortillas (10-inch)

Sour cream and salsa for serving

Fresh cilantro for garnish (optional)

Instructions
 

Sauté the Vegetables:

    - In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at.

      - Add the diced bell peppers, zucchini, and corn to the skillet.

        - Sauté the mixture for about 5-7 minutes until the vegetables are tender and vibrant in color.

          - Season with ground cumin,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Stir well to incorporate the spices evenly.

            Combine Chicken and Beans:

              - Add the shredded cooked chicken and the rinsed black beans to the skillet with the sautéed vegetables.

                - Stir gently to combine and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until everything is heated through.

                  - Remove the skillet from heat and set aside your filling mixture.

                    Assemble the Quesadillas:

                      - In a clean skillet, place one large flour tortilla over medium heat.

                        - On one half of the tortilla, layer a generous portion of the chicken and vegetable mixture.

                          - Top the filling with a blend of Monterey Jack and cheddar cheese.

                            - Fold the tortilla over to cover the filling completely.

                              Cook Quesadillas:

                                - Cook the folded quesadilla for about 3-4 minutes on one side, until golden brown and the cheese starts to melt.

                                  - Carefully flip the quesadilla over and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es on the other side until it is crisp and the cheese is fully melted.

                                    - Repeat this process with the remaining tortillas and filling to create all your quesadillas.

                                      Slice and Serve:

                                        - Once all the quesadillas are cooked, remove them from the skillet and allow them to cool slightly.

                                          - Use a sharp knife or pizza cutter to slice them into wedges.

                                            - Serve warm on a platter alongside dollops of sour cream and salsa.

                                              - Garnish with a sprinkle of fresh cilantro for an added touch of flavor and color, if desired.

                                                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 15 minutes | 30 minutes | 4 servings
